Understanding Mobility Scooters
Mobility scooters are electric gadgets developed to provide people with restricted mobility the freedom to move around individually. Unlike wheelchairs, scooters are built with a bigger chassis and feature handlebars for steering, offering a more steady and intuitive experience for users.
Kinds Of Mobility Scooters
Before diving into affordable alternatives, it's important to comprehend the different kinds of mobility scooters.
Three-Wheel Scooters:
- Generally more maneuverable and simpler to navigate in tight areas.
- Perfect for indoor use.
Four-Wheel Scooters:
- Offer higher stability and support.
- Ideal for outdoor usage and rough terrains.
Portable or Folding Scooters:
- Designed for ease of transportation, these scooters can be taken apart or folded.
- Perfect for individuals who vary their travel areas.
Heavy-Duty Scooters:
- Built for users who weigh more and require a scooter with higher weight capability and sturdiness.
Aspects to Consider When Buying Cheap Mobility Scooters
Acquiring a mobility scooter involves numerous considerations to make sure that the selected design meets the user's requirements. Here's a checklist to direct buyers:
Weight Capacity: Ensure the scooter can support the user's weight without compromising efficiency.
Battery Life: Consider how far you plan to take a trip. Search for scooters with longer battery life for prolonged trips.
Convenience Features: Adjustable seats, spacious legroom, and encouraging backs are important for a pleasurable experience.
Speed and Range: Different models use varied speeds and take a trip distances. Evaluate individual requirements to select accordingly.
Service Warranty and After-Sales Service: Choose brand names that use a good service warranty and assistance service.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Are cheap mobility scooters reliable?
Yes, numerous cost effective models are developed with necessary safety functions and developed to last. It's essential to choose scooters from reliable manufacturers.
2. Can I utilize a mobility scooter on public transport?
The majority of public transportations enable mobility scooters, but it's a good idea to talk to specific transport providers relating to size restrictions and policies.
3. How do I keep my mobility scooter?
Routinely check tire pressure, keep the battery charged, and tidy the scooter after use. Seek advice from the owner's manual for particular maintenance guidelines.
4. Do I need a license to run a mobility scooter?
Generally, no special license is required for operating mobility scooters as they are categorized as mobility devices, not cars.
5. Can mobility scooters be used inside your home?
Yes, many models, particularly three-wheel scooters, are designed for indoor usage due to their compact size and ease of maneuverability.
